在当今的数字化时代,虚拟私有服务器(VPS)已经成为企业与个人用户进行网站托管、应用部署等服务的重要选择。随着网络安全威胁的不断演变,确保VPS的安全性变得至关重要。其中,操作系统和应用程序的及时更新与补丁管理是保障系统稳定性和安全性的重要措施。
一、了解补丁的重要性
1. 安全风险防范:软件漏洞就像给黑客打开了一扇大门,他们可以利用这些漏洞发动攻击,窃取数据或破坏系统。而补丁通常包含了针对已知漏洞的修复,能够有效防止恶意行为的发生。保持系统的最新状态对于抵御潜在的安全威胁具有关键意义。
2. 性能优化:除了修复安全问题外,补丁还可能带来性能上的改进。开发者会根据用户的反馈以及技术发展的趋势对程序进行优化调整,以提高运行效率、降低资源消耗,从而为用户提供更好的体验。
二、制定合理的更新策略
1. 确定更新频率:根据业务需求和个人偏好来决定检查并安装新版本的时间间隔。建议至少每月一次全面审查所有组件的状态,并尽快处理高危级别的警告信息;而对于那些频繁变更或者处于开发测试阶段的应用,则需要更加密切地跟踪其进展。
2. 评估影响范围:在执行任何重大的改动之前,务必先仔细评估此次升级是否会对现有功能造成负面影响。可以通过查阅官方文档、参考社区讨论等方式收集相关信息,必要时可以在隔离环境中先行试验,确保不会引发意外状况。
3. 记录变更历史:为了便于后续排查故障原因以及应对可能出现的问题,应该建立一个详细的日志系统,记录每次操作的具体内容(如时间戳、涉及对象、预期效果等)。这不仅有助于快速定位错误来源,还可以作为审计依据。
三、自动化工具辅助管理
1. 使用包管理器:大多数Linux发行版都配备了强大的包管理系统(例如yum/apt),它们不仅可以方便地获取官方仓库中的最新版本,还能自动解决依赖关系、备份旧文件等一系列复杂任务。部分高级特性允许用户自定义规则,实现定时提醒、批量处理等功能。
2. 集成CI/CD流水线:对于拥有多个VPS实例并且追求高效运维的企业来说,将补丁流程融入到持续集成/持续交付(CI/CD)管道中不失为一种明智的做法。通过编写脚本或选用第三方插件,可以在代码提交后触发一系列动作,包括但不限于环境准备、质量检测、部署上线等环节,大大简化了人工干预程度。
3. 监控平台实时告警:借助专业的监控解决方案(如Prometheus+Grafana/Zabbix/Nagios等),可以全方位掌握主机及应用层面的各项指标变化情况。一旦监测到异常波动或者即将到期的关键事件,便能立即发送通知给相关人员,确保第一时间采取行动。
四、总结
良好的补丁管理习惯能够显著提升VPS的整体防护水平,减少遭受外部侵害的风险。但值得注意的是,没有任何单一方法可以做到绝对完美,只有结合实际情况灵活运用上述各项技巧,才能构建起坚固可靠的防御体系。希望本文所提供的思路和建议能够为广大VPS用户带来帮助,在享受云计算便利的同时也能享受到更加安心的服务。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/133655.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。